Output 2811650fc5b21e7a56cef71c90e5e8fd6df36ec04b06f7de6ef91986ce15dbd7:1

value
24534
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b8854c491efff34aa6cc3ad66f6f5f23a3ae7f9 OP_EQUAL
address
3BVbYXEvWUAt85EduDF5fDwEE5oEUVyfrT
transaction
2811650fc5b21e7a56cef71c90e5e8fd6df36ec04b06f7de6ef91986ce15dbd7
spent
true